Deli putem


Dataset

Obezbeđuje svojstva i metode za rad sa podacima na koordinatnim mrežama i prikazima.

Dostupno za

Aplikacije zasnovane na modelima i podlogom za crtanje.

Svojstva

Kolone

Skup kolona dostupnih u ovom skupu podataka. Podržano i u aplikacijama koje potiče model i podlogom za crtanje.

Tip: Kolona[]

Greška

Da li je došlo do greške u preuzimanju podataka. Podržano i u aplikacijama koje potiče model i podlogom za crtanje.

Tip: boolean

kôd greške

Kôd greške povezan sa poslednjom greškom na koju se naišlo, ako je primenljivo.

errorMessage

Poruka o grešci povezana sa poslednjom greškom na koju se naišlo, ako je primenljivo.

Tip: number | string

Filtriranje

Filtriranje kolona za trenutni upit. Podržano i u aplikacijama koje potiče model i podlogom za crtanje. Filtriranje se može konfigurisati za skup podataka podešavanjem context.parameters.[dataset_property_name].filtering.setFilter(<filterExpression>). Kada se filter podesi, context.parameters.[dataset_property_name].refresh() pozivanje preuzima filtrirane podatke iz izvora podataka.

Vrednost Uslovni operator Aplikacije zasnovane na modelu Aplikacije podloge
-1 Niko Da Da
0 Jednako Da Da
1 NotEqual Da Da
2 Veći od Da Da
3 Manje od Da Da
4 VećeEqual Da Da
5 Manjekolno Da Da
6 Slično kao Da Da
7 Nije slično Ne Da
8 U Da Da
12 Nula Da Da
13 NotNull Ne Da
14 Juče Da Ne
15 Danas Da Ne
16 Sutra Da Ne
17 Poslednjih 7 dana Da Ne
18 Sledećih 7 dana Da Ne
19 Poslednja sedmica Da Ne
20 Ova sedmica Da Ne
22 Poslednji mesec Da Ne
23 Ovaj mesec Da Ne
25 Uključi Da Ne
26 OnOrBefore Da Ne
27 OnOrAfter Da Ne
28 Poslednja godine Da Ne
29 Ove godine Da Ne
33 Poslednjih X dana Da Ne
34 SledećiX dani Da Ne
37 Poslednjih X Meseci Da Ne
38 SledećiH X Meseci Da Ne
49 Sadrži Da Da
54 Počinje sa Ne Da
55 DoesNotBeginWidth Ne Da
56 Opseg kraja Ne Da
57 DesNotEndWith Ne Da
70 InFiscalPeriodAndYear Da Ne
75 Iznad Da Da
76 Pod Da Da
77 Napomena Da Da
78 AboveOrEqual Da Da
79 UnderOrEqual Da Da
87 ContainValues Da Da
88 DoesNotContainValues Ne Da

Belešku

Funkcija filtriranja je dostupna samo u izvoru podataka Dataverse.

Tip: filtriranje

Povezivanje

Definiše informacije o povezanoj tabeli. Podržano samo u aplikacijama koje potiče model.

Tip: Povezivanje

Učitavanje

Ukazuje na to da li se skup podataka učitava ili ne. Podržano i u aplikacijama koje potiče model i podlogom za crtanje.

Tip: boolean

stranivanje

Status i radnje numeracije. Podržano i u aplikacijama koje potiče model i podlogom za crtanje. Informacijama o straničenju se može pristupiti i konfigurisati za skup podataka pomoću context.parameters.[dataset_property_name].paging .

Belešku

Dataverse izvor podataka ne vraća totalRecordCount objekat stranice za aplikacije podloge za crtanje. Umesto toga, koristi se i hasNextPage proverava hasPreviousPage da li postoji još zapisa koje treba dobaviti.

Komponente skupa podataka mogu da se context.parameters.[dataset_property_name].paging.setPageSize(pageSize) koriste za promenu broja zapisa preuzetih po stranici.

Tip: straničica

Zapise

Mapa ID-a sa celim objektom zapisa. Podržano i u aplikacijama koje potiče model i podlogom za crtanje.

Tip: EntityRecord

sortedRecordIds

ID-ove zapisa u skupu podataka, redosled po rezultatu odgovora na upit. Podržano i u aplikacijama koje potiče model i podlogom za crtanje.

Tip: string[]

Sortiranje

Status sortiranja za trenutni upit. Podržano i u aplikacijama koje potiče model i podlogom za crtanje. Sortiranje se može konfigurisati za skup podataka podešavanjem context.parameters.[dataset_property_name].sorting = [SortStatus]. Kada se sortiranje konfiguriše, pozivanje context.parameters.[dataset_property_name].refresh() preuzima sortirane podatke iz izvora podataka.

Belešku

Funkcija sortiranja je dostupna samo izvoru podataka Dataverse. Takođe, ako je sortiranje ponovo konfigurisano, poništiće filter context.parameters.[dataset_property_name].filtering

Tip: SortStatus[]

Metode

Način Opis Dostupno za
addColumn Dodaje kolonu skupu kolona. Aplikacije zasnovane na modelu
clearSelectedRecordIds Obriši izabranu listu ID-a zapisa. Aplikacije zasnovane na modelu i platnu
Izbrišete Izbrišite zapise iz izvora podataka. Aplikacije podloge
getCommands Komande za skup podataka. Aplikacije podloge
getDataSetCapabilities Mogućnosti za skup podataka. Aplikacije podloge
getSelectedRecordIds Preuzima sve izabrane ID-je zapisa. Aplikacije zasnovane na modelu i platnu
getTargetEntityType Daje ime tipa ciljne tabele. Aplikacije zasnovane na modelu i platnu
getTitle Preuzima ime prikaza za prikaz koje koristi svojstvo skupa podataka. Aplikacije zasnovane na modelu i platnu
getViewId Vraća ID prikaza koji koristi parametar skupa podataka. Aplikacije zasnovane na modelu i platnu
novi zapis Pokretanje objekta lokalnog zapisa za kontrolu radi postavljanja vrednosti. Kontrola mora da poziva metod na novo save() kreirani zapis da bi se nastavila promena. Aplikacije podloge
openDatasetItem Otvorite stavku skupa podataka za datu klasu EntityReference. Proverava da li postoji komanda sa ID-om komandnog dugmeta Mscrm.OpenRecordItem. Ako postoji, izvršava komandu, u suprotnom će se jednostavno kretati do povezanog oblika klase EntityReference. Aplikacije zasnovane na modelu i platnu
Osveži Osvežava skup podataka na osnovu filtera, sortiranja, povezivanja, nove kolone. Pored toga, osvežavanje će uspostaviti početne vrednosti straničica na 1. stranicu. Aplikacije zasnovane na modelu i platnu
retrieveRecordCommand Preuzmi povezane komande zapisa. Ako u manifestu postoji više skupova podataka, retrieveRecordCommand vraća komande za prvi skup podataka. Model je zasnovan na modelu
setSelectedRecordIds Podesite ID-ove izabranih zapisa. Aplikacije zasnovane na modelu i platnu

Kolone za pronalaženje

Kolone za pronalaženje tabele Dataverse sada mogu da se preuzmu. Za aplikacije podloge za crtanje, ako je kolona za pronalaženje uključena u skup podataka, preuzimaju se sve kolone u referovanom zapisu. GetFormattedValue daje JSON nisku za ovu kolonu. GetValue metod direktno vraća JSON objekat.

Primer

Da biste saznali više o tome kako da primenite metode skupa podataka, pogledajte članak Komponenta koordinatne mreže skupa podataka

Power Apps component framework API referenca
Pregled okvira komponente Power Apps